Jnetics
Also known as: Jewish Genetic Disorders UK
To improve the understanding and awareness of Jewish Genetic Disorders, to facilitate access to the best available information, expertise and support for those affected by Jewish Genetic Disorders and to facilitate and support research efforts to advance the understanding, treatment and prevention of Jewish Genetic Disorders.

Annual Returns
As filed with the Charity Commission for England and Wales. Most recent filing covers the financial year ending 2024.
| Financial Year | Income | Expenditure | Charitable Spending | Net Assets | Reserves | Staff |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2024 | £1,406,144 | £1,007,424 | £711,811 | £860,909 | £860,909 | 9 / 30 |
| 2023 | £1,112,617 | £871,763 | £634,580 | £462,189 | £437,569 | 5 / 180 |
| 2022 | £840,972 | £686,364 | £443,389 | £221,335 | £221,335 | 5 / 30 |
| 2021 | £462,160 | £639,183 | 0 / 150 | |||
| 2020 | £575,821 | £427,367 | £357,871 | £243,750 | £243,750 | 5 / 150 |
Staff column shows: Employees / Volunteers

When was Jnetics registered as a charity?
Jnetics was registered with the Charity Commission for England and Wales on 15 March 2010 as charity number 1134935. It has been registered for 16 years.
Who runs Jnetics?
Jnetics is governed by a board of 8 trustees. The chair of trustees is Anthony Lionel Angel. Trustees are legally responsible for the charity's governance and are listed in full on its profile.
